欢迎您访问程序员文章站本站旨在为大家提供分享程序员计算机编程知识!
您现在的位置是: 首页  >  IT编程

狗和人的年龄问题

程序员文章站 2022-05-18 17:40:39
狗的前两年,每一年相当于人的10.5岁,之后每增加一岁就增加4岁,那么5岁的狗相当于人的年龄就应该是10.5+10.5+4+4+4=33岁.编写程序获取用户输入狗的年龄(整数),通过程序输出显示相当于人的年龄.如果为负数请提示.package day4;import java.util.Scanner;public class Test4_1 { public static void main(String[] args) { Scanner s=new Scanner(...

狗的前两年,每一年相当于人的10.5岁,之后每增加一岁就增加4岁,那么5岁的狗相当于人的年龄就应该是10.5+10.5+4+4+4=33岁.
编写程序获取用户输入狗的年龄(整数),通过程序输出显示相当于人的年龄.如果为负数请提示.

package day4;

import java.util.Scanner;

public class Test4_1 {
    public static void main(String[] args) {
        Scanner s=new Scanner(System.in);
        System.out.println("狗的年龄");

        int a=s.nextInt();
        int k;
        k=a;
        double b = 0;//人年龄.

        if(a<1){
            System.out.println("请不要输入负数");
        }else{
        for (; a <3; a++) {
            b=k;
            b=b*10.5;
        }
        if (a>2){
            b=k;
            b=2*10.5+(b-2)*4;
        }
        System.out.println("人年龄="+b);
        }}
    }

本文地址:https://blog.csdn.net/xiaozhuqiaozhi10/article/details/109642036

相关标签: java